WebThe safe distance shown here — 10 m (33 ft.) — is for line voltages up to and including 60 kV (60,000 V) Step potential. Step potential: If your feet are spread apart on energized ground, electricity can flow through your body from the area of higher voltage to the area of lower voltage. Touch potential. INTRODUCTION General information about electricity and the human body: More than one thousand people are killed each year in the U.S. due to generated electric current, and several thousand more are injured. Current flowing inside the body can cause deep burns and cardiac arrest.
